#0494fe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#0494fe is composed of 1.6% red, 58% green and 99.6%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 98.4% cyan, 41.7% magenta, 0% yellow and 0.4% black. It has a hue angle of 205.4 degrees, a saturation of 99.2% and a lightness of 50.6%. #0494fe color hex could be obtained by blending #08ffff with #0029fd. Closest websafe color is: #0099ff.

#0494fe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#0494fe has RGB values of R:4, G:148, B:254 and CMYK values of C:0.98, M:0.42, Y:0, K:0. Its decimal value is 300286.
